What Is a Multipoint Door Lock?
A multipoint door lock is an advanced locking mechanism that operates at several points along the frame of a door. This indicates that when the secret is turned or the handle is pulled, bolts extend from different locations on the lock, protecting the door at several points rather than just one. This system supplies exceptional security as it makes it extremely challenging for intruders to require their method.
Features of Multipoint Locks:Increased Security: Provides several locking points to resist powerful entry.Boosted Weather Sealing: Generally fits tightly, avoiding air and water from entering.Improved Door Alignment: Helps doors stay closed and secured when installed properly.Why Replace Your Multipoint Door Lock?

Before elimination, examine your existing multipoint door lock. Bear in mind on its dimensions and how it is set up. This info will assist you select the right replacement lock.
Action 2: Remove the Existing LockUnscrew the Handle: Start by eliminating the screws protecting the electronic door locks handle.Remove the Lock: Unscrew and remove the faceplate that holds the lock in location. Take note of the positioning of each element as you dismantle it.Extract the Locking Mechanism: Once the trim is out of sight, carefully pull the lock out from the door slab.Step 3: Prepare for New Lock InstallationTidy the area completely to guarantee that there's no particles that could interfere with the new lock.If required, use wood glue or silicone to ensure that any spaces left over from the previous lock are filled out.Step 4: Install the New LockPlace the New Mechanism: Align the new locking mechanism into the cavity of the door.Secure the Lock: Use screws to secure the new lock in location. Make certain it is aligned properly utilizing a level.Install the Handle: Reattach the handle, ensuring all screws are tight and secure.Step 5: Test the Lock
Before wrapping up, test the lock. Guarantee all points engage and disengage effectively. Make any required modifications and confirm the fit.

To lengthen the life of your new multipoint door lock, think about the following upkeep pointers:
Regular Cleaning: Clean the lock and its elements to avoid dirt accumulation.Lubrication: Use a silicone-based lube regularly on all moving parts.Examine Annually: Check for wear, misalignment, or any functional issues.Frequently Asked Questions about Multipoint Door Lock Replacement
Q1: How much does it cost to replace a multipoint door lock?The cost can vary significantly based on the lock design and installation intricacy. Typically, expect to invest between ₤ 150 to ₤ 400 including labor if employing a professional.
